What “Abandoned” means

Abandoned: usually a missed deadline

The application has been treated as abandoned, most often because a reply to the examination report or a counter-statement was not filed in time. This is not a finding that the mark was unregistrable. Depending on the circumstances and how long ago it happened, restoration or a fresh application may be available. Worth taking advice rather than assuming the mark is lost.
